2022—2023年四川省毗河供水工程对山丘型血吸虫病流行区钉螺扩散影响分析
Analysis of the impact of the Pihe Water Supply Project in Sichuan Province on the diffusion of Oncomelania hupensis in hilly schistosomiasis-endemic areas from 2022 to 2023
【摘要】 目的 了解2022—2023年四川省毗河供水工程对山丘型血吸虫病流行区钉螺扩散的潜在影响,为评估毗河供水工程在血吸虫病防控进程中发挥的作用提供科学依据。方法 选取四川省毗河供水工程沿线7个县(市、区)的17个监测村作为调查区域,于2022—2023年对血吸虫病风险环境进行钉螺分布、扩散和输入调查。使用Excel 2022、SPSS 26.0软件进行数据的整理与分析。有螺框出现率使用χ2检验,活螺密度使用Kruskal-Wallis检验,以P<0.05为差异有统计学意义。结果 共调查环境面积758 747 m2,检获钉螺环境20处,查出有螺面积21 330 m2,捕获活螺506只,未发现感染性钉螺。钉螺分布集中于工程上游3个监测点,平均有螺框出现率为20.66%(最大值40.00%),平均活螺密度0.20只/0.1 m2(最大值0.54只/0.1 m2),不同环境间有螺框出现率(χ2=0.250)与活螺密度(H=1.149)均无统计学差异(P均>0.05)。钉螺孳生环境以水田为主(75.00%)。毗河供水工程上游漂浮物监测中检获2只钉螺,均为死螺,主干渠及冲沙口未发现钉螺;上下游打捞漂浮物中均发现其他螺类,累计147只。15处引种植物风险环境监测未检出钉螺。结论 四川省毗河供水工程现阶段输水渠系尚未出现钉螺扩散。然而,鉴于血防水利工程具有复杂性与长期性,应将钉螺扩散监测体系纳入工程常态化管理范畴,同时建立多部门协同的风险评估机制,整合水利工程参数、钉螺生态学数据和流行病学监测结果,开展风险评估。
【Abstract】 Objective To understand the potential impact of the Pihe Water Supply Project in Sichuan Province from 2022 to 2023 on the diffusion of Oncomelania hupensis in hilly schistosomiasisendemic areas, and to provide scientific evidence for evaluating its role in the prevention and control process of schistosomiasis. Methods A total of 17 villages of 7 counties/city/district along the Pihe Water Supply Project route in Sichuan Province were selected as the investigation areas.Surveys on snail distribution, diffusion and introduction were conducted in schistosomiasis-risk environments from 2022 to 2023. Data were sorted analyzed by using Excel 2022 and SPSS 26.0softwares. Snail frame occurrence rates were compared by using χ2tests, and live snail densities were analyzed via Kruskal-Wallis tests. P<0.05 was considered to be statistically different. Results Among 758 747 m2environmental areas which were surveyed, 20 environments with Oncomelania hupensis were identified,and the total snail area was 21 330 m2,with 506 live snails captured and no infected snails detected. Snail distribution concentrated in three upstream monitoring sites,showing an average frame occurrence rate of 20.66%(peak:40.00%) and a live snail density of0.20 snail/0.1 m2(peak:0.54 snail/0.1 m2). No significant differences in frame occurrence rates (χ2=0.250) or live snail densities(H=1.149) were observed across different environments(all P>0.05).Primary snail habitats were paddy fields(75.00%). During the monitoring of floating objects in the upstream of the Pihe Water Supply Project, two Oncomelania hupensis snails were detected, both of which were dead. While none were detected in main canals or sand-flushing outlets. Non-target snails(total 147) were identified in floating debris from both upstream and downstream areas. No snails were detected in 15 plant-introduction risk environments. Conclusions As present, there has been no snail diffusion within the water conveyance chanel system of the Pihe Water Supply Project in Sichuan Province. However,given the complexity and long-term nature of schistosomiasis control hydraulic projects, the monitoring system for the spread of Oncomelania hupensis should be incorporated into the scope of regular project management, and the multi-department collaborative risk assessment mechanism should be established. This system should dynamically evaluate risks by synthesizing hydraulic parameters,snail ecology data and epidemiological surveillance results.
